It is kind of a hard concept to put into words…
Theologically speaking, the sacrifice of the Mass is the same sacrifice as calvalry, not a different one.
Since, temporally, Masses are said over and over again, I guess it’s correct to say that Jesus is sacrificed “again”, but in reality it is the same sacrifice;
Jesus does not experience the pain and suffering and death more than once, but the same sacrifice occurs again…
